Tottenham Hotspur vs Liverpool is the flagship fixture of a very exciting day of top-flight football, with Man United facing Bournemouth in another intriguing clash.
Ange Postecoglou will be pleased that a win over Ruben Amorim's Red Devils secured their place in the Carabao Cup semi-finals on Thursday night, but it was a shaky game to watch for Spurs fans as mistakes from goalkeeper Fraser Forster along with a frail defence almost led to a late upset from the away side.
The likes of Mo Salah, Diogo Jota and Cody Gakpo will be looking to take advantage of Spurs' problems at the back later today, and considering the form of James Maddison, Dejan Kulusevski and Son Heung-Min, there could be plenty of goals in North London this evening.
Today's action kicks off with four feisty encounters:
Everton vs Chelsea - 2pm
Fulham vs Southampton - 2pm
Leicester City vs Wolverhampton Wanderers - 2pm
Manchester United vs Bournemouth - 2pm
Tottenham Hotspur vs Liverpool - 4:30pm
